Tsarukyan Headbutts Hooker at UFC Qatar Weigh-In Ahead of Lightweight Title Eliminator

The incident heightens a title-eliminator that positions the winner to challenge Ilia Topuria.

Overview

  • Both fighters officially made weight for the main event, with Arman Tsarukyan at 156 pounds and Dan Hooker at 155.
  • The UFC stages its first event in Qatar at the Ali Bin Hamad al-Attiyah (ABHA) Arena in Doha, with the main card set for 1 p.m. ET on ESPN+.
  • Betting markets list Tsarukyan as a heavy favorite at roughly -625, drawing the vast majority of wagered money, while Hooker sits near +450.
  • Local regulators in Qatar could review the weigh-in altercation after Tsarukyan delivered a headbutt during the ceremonial faceoff.
  • A late heavyweight change places Waldo Cortes-Acosta against Shamil Gaziev on three days’ notice after Serghei Spivac withdrew.
